Why Electric Car Charging 240V Circuit Matters in Saskatoon

As more Saskatoon homeowners switch to electric vehicles for year-round reliability in Saskatchewan's extreme climate, the need for dedicated 240V charging circuits has surged. Standard 120V outlets take 24+ hours to fully charge an EV, which isn't practical when temperatures drop to -40°C and battery range decreases. Fast charging at home requires a properly sized 50A circuit with GFCI protection, but many homes in neighborhoods like Nutana, City Park, and Riversdale weren't built with this high-amperage capacity. Installing EV charging infrastructure means upgrading your electrical panel, running 6-gauge wire, and ensuring compliance with Saskatchewan electrical codes.

Older Saskatoon bungalows from the 1950s and bi-levels from the 1970s often have 100A or 125A service panels that struggle to accommodate a 50A EV charger alongside existing loads like electric heat, water heaters, and appliances. Newer infill builds in Willowgrove or Silverspring may have 200A panels with capacity, but still require dedicated circuit installation.

Seasonal Tip: Install your EV charging circuit before winter. Cold weather increases charging time and electrical demand, and frozen ground makes conduit runs from detached garages more difficult.

Frequently Asked Questions About Electric Car Charging 240V Circuit in Saskatoon

Can my existing electrical panel handle a 240V EV charging circuit?

Most homes built before 2000 in Saskatoon have 100A panels that can't support a 50A EV charger alongside existing appliances like furnaces, water heaters, and air conditioning. An electrician will calculate your total amperage load. If your panel is near capacity, upgrading to 200A service costs $2,000-$3,500 but prevents breaker trips and ensures safe charging. Homes in Willowgrove and Silverspring often have adequate capacity already.

Why does EV charging require GFCI protection and 6-gauge wire?

Saskatchewan electrical code requires GFCI protection on all 240V circuits to prevent electrical shock, especially in garages where moisture and concrete floors create hazards. The 50A draw from Level 2 chargers demands 6-gauge wire to handle high amperage without overheating. Undersized wiring creates fire risk. Professional installation with a circuit analyzer confirms your system meets code and operates safely under continuous load for 8-10 hour charging sessions.

How long does installing a dedicated EV charging circuit take?

Installation typically takes 4-5 hours if your panel has available capacity and sits near your garage. This includes mounting the 50A breaker, running 6-gauge wire through walls or conduit, installing the charging outlet, and testing with a 240V tester. Panel upgrades add 3-4 hours. Homes in older neighborhoods like Riversdale may need additional work routing wire through finished spaces. Most installations complete in one day.

What's the cost difference between a 30A and 50A EV charging circuit?

A 50A circuit costs $550-$750 and charges most EVs in 6-8 hours, while a 30A circuit runs $400-$550 but takes 10-12 hours for a full charge. In Saskatchewan's winter, when battery efficiency drops 30-40% in extreme cold, the faster 50A circuit ensures your vehicle is ready each morning. The price difference reflects heavier 6-gauge wire versus 10-gauge and a larger breaker, but most homeowners prefer the flexibility.
